CaribOx Visiting Fellowship Scheme in Caribbean 2027

Opportunity Overview Join the Caribbean Oxford Initiative's Visiting Fellowship Scheme and embark on a transformative journey of collaboration and knowledge exchange. As a visiting fellow, you'll have the opportunity to connect with world-class researchers from the University of Oxford and foster meaningful partnerships with colleagues from the Caribbean region. This prestigious programme is designed to stimulate purposeful and long-lasting research collaborations across disciplines and career stages, ultimately driving innovation and progress in your field. The CaribOx Visiting Fellowship Scheme is open to researchers from all academic disciplines based at institutions in the Caribbean. Benefits & Financial Aid - Travel Grant: Available to support researchers from the Caribbean - Visiting Fellowship: Opportunity to collaborate with University of Oxford researchers - No explicit financial aid details were mentioned Eligibility Criteria - Researcher based at a Caribbean institution - Applications require a statement of support from an Oxford-based researcher - No specific academic discipline restrictions mentioned Required Documents - CV - Statement of support from an Oxford-based researcher How to Apply 1. Identify a potential collaborator from the University of Oxford. 2. Ensure you have a statement of support from the collaborator. 3. Apply with the required documents. 4.
